The Convenience of a Capsule Coffee Machine
A capsule coffee maker will make your coffee for you. It's a simple and hands-free method of making coffee. It is able to provide different lengths of coffee, and most models include a milk frother for making cappuccinos and lattes.
It's important to consider your priorities before choosing the right capsule coffee maker. Here are a few pros and cons that you should be aware of when choosing this type of machine.
Pre-packaged coffee capsules
You might consider purchasing capsule coffee makers if you are an avid coffee drinker and want a speedy and easy-to-use coffee maker. These machines use pre-packaged capsules that are filled with ground coffee and then sealed in aluminum or plastic containers. These machines are compatible with many brands and can be used to make different types of coffee from cappuccino, espresso and latte macchiato.
The benefits of a capsule coffee maker are numerous, including its ease of operation and convenience. The fast brewing process allows you to drink an excellent cup of coffee pods machines in just a few minutes, allowing you to be more productive in the morning. In addition the capsule machine for coffee is affordable and is the perfect option for those who need their caffeine fix while on the go.
A coffee capsule machine could also offer a product of consistent quality that was previously only available at coffee shops and by expert baristas. This is achieved using pre-determined parameters for extraction to ensure that the coffee is in line with the expectations of the consumer. Furthermore the packaging is printed with important information such as the date of roasting, as well as other important information, making sure that your coffee is of top quality.
Capsule machines are simple to clean and therefore an ideal choice for busy families. They are compact and stylish, and will blend into any kitchen decor. Some include an auto-cleaning feature to save you time and effort.
A capsule coffee machine requires less maintenance than a moka kettle. These are difficult to maintain and require lots of cleaning supplies. Many of these coffee machines come with a cup that is removable that makes it easier to clean.

User-friendly
The capsule coffee maker gives pre-packaged coffee convenience in an easy-to-use machine. It does not require special knowledge of brewing, and is simpler to clean compared to other coffee makers. It also consumes less energy than an espresso machine which makes it a more energy-efficient choice for your home. However, if you're looking to get a more authentic taste espresso machines are the best choice.
A capsule coffee machine operates by inserting a small, squishy capsule filled with sealed roasted and ground coffee into the machine. It is then pressedurized by hot water to extract the flavor. This process takes just a fraction of the time it takes to make a cup of coffee using an old-fashioned brewer. This makes it an excellent alternative for those with short time or who would like to skip the process of preparation.
This type of coffee brewing comes with disadvantages. Contrary to traditional drip and espresso machines, capsule coffee machines only work with a limited range of sizes and brands. This could be a challenge if you are a coffee enthusiast who wants to experiment with various roasts and types. Additionally, coffee beans in pods are usually not as fresh as the ones you find in a drip machine.
Additionally the capsule can only be used once. Once the contents are consumed, the empty capsule is then thrown into a waste container within the machine. This can lead both to waste and pollution.
You can reduce the environmental impact by purchasing reusable coffee capsules. The Nespresso brand sells a variety of environmentally friendly capsules. These capsules are made of an amalgamation of aluminum and plastic, that can be reused. Alternatively, you can make use of the capsules to compost. The claims of the manufacturer about recyclable capsules may be misleading, since most people will toss them away in the end.
To select the most efficient coffee maker you must take into consideration your personal preferences and lifestyle. If you want convenience and speed an espresso machine is an excellent choice. However it doesn't offer you much control over how the coffee is brewed. On the other hand, an espresso machine is the ideal choice if you're searching for a delicious cup of coffee that has rich, full-bodied flavors.

Convenience
The ease of using capsule coffee machines has revolutionized how we consume espresso. Although single-serve cups are commonly thought of as a trend, it is an actual innovation that has changed the habits of consumers and moved coffee out of the traditional coffee shop and into homes. The pod coffee machines system is a much more efficient and speedier method to make your favourite beverage than the old moka pot, which required grinding and measuring beans prior to making the coffee. The capsules are sealed after roasting to preserve freshness and keep beans dry and free of oxygen.
Many capsule coffee machines are small and have a design to match the decor of your kitchen. They usually have the water container as well as a flash boiler that is used for heating the water, and an electric pump that creates pressure to brew your coffee pods machines. When you place capsules into the receptacle is circulated through the capsule and then punctured with a needle, releasing the rich flavors and oils of the coffee capsules machines into your cup. The machine then ejects capsules that have been used into a garbage bin.
The capsule system allows users to choose from a variety coffee blends. This makes it simple to try new flavors or switch from espresso to flat white depending on your mood. In contrast to other coffee machines which require you to place the same amount of beans in the bean hopper, capsules allow you to alter the taste of your coffee.
The capsules are also made of materials that are easily degradable and therefore can be disposed of without leaving any residues behind in your drink. If you choose to use eco-friendly capsules you will also reduce the amount plastic and aluminum that are disposed of in landfills or incinerators.
Single-serve machines are all based on the same technology, despite the fact that they may work in slightly different ways. The capsules are pre-ground and sealed to keep the grounds from spoiling. The brew method is similar to espresso extraction, which yields a flavorful, delicious cup of coffee. In addition, most single-serve coffee makers include an milk frother that can heat, froth, and mix milk into espresso for an amazing cappuccino or latte.
